Jamestown

  • Enjoy the raw natural beauty and abundant outdoor activities East Fork Stables offers, including equestrian camping, trail riding, and special outdoor events.
  • Jamestown is home to Alvin C. York. York State Historic Park is located nine miles north of Jamestown in Pall Mall, Tennessee, and pays tribute to one of the most decorated soldiers of World War I.

Sparta

  • If you fancy the great outdoors, be sure to check out Sunset Rock, a bluff line 75 feet above the highway where you can see the town of Sparta and 50 miles of breathtaking Tennessee countryside.
  • Spend time in Historic Liberty Square in Downtown Sparta and its historic buildings and homes, shops, restaurants, art galleries, and windows full of antiques. This courthouse square is a must-see with a perfect mix of hometown flavor and days gone by.
  • Wander into the White County Military Museum for a look at local heroes and battles

Spencer

  • Fall Creek Falls, at 256 feet, is one of the highest waterfalls in the eastern United States. Other waterfalls within the park include Piney Falls, Cane Creek Falls, and Cane Creek Cascades. Laced with cascades, gorges, waterfalls, streams, and lush stands of virgin hardwood timber, the park beckons those who enjoy nature at her finest
  • Fall Creek Falls State Park is home to one of the most challenging 18-hole layouts carved out of the densely forested woodlands of the Cumberland Plateau.
